13 Example Sentences Showcasing the Meaning of 'Take Shape'

After months of planning, the project finally started to take shape, bringing excitement to the team.

The sandcastle started to take shape as the children molded it with their hands on the beach.

The puzzle pieces slowly started to take shape, revealing the image hidden within.

Through hard work and dedication, the dream of owning a business began to take shape for the entrepreneur.

The dance routine started to take shape during rehearsals, showcasing the choreographer's artistic vision.

After weeks of training, the athlete felt their optimal form start to take shape, ready for the competition.

The plan to build a new library began to take shape after months of careful consideration.

As the artist continued to work on the canvas, the beautiful landscape started to take shape.

The students' project to create a sustainable garden is beginning to take shape with the addition of various plants.

The team's strategy to win the championship began to take shape as they practiced together consistently.

The idea for the novel started to take shape in the author's mind, and characters began to come to life on the pages.

The puzzle pieces slowly started to take shape as the child diligently worked on completing the picture.

The scientific hypothesis began to take shape as researchers gathered more data to support their findings.
